The printable dollhouse has emerged as a favored option for parents and hobbyists seeking a blend of creative expression and structured play. Unlike pre-assembled plastic kits, these projects arrive as digital files ready for production on a standard home printer. This format eliminates the need for specialized tools, making intricate architectural design accessible to a wide audience. The satisfaction of transforming a flat sheet of paper into a multi-room environment speaks to a fundamental desire to create, offering a unique alternative to screen-based entertainment.
The Advantages of a Paper Craft Approach
Choosing a paper-based model introduces distinct benefits that plastic toys rarely provide. The primary advantage lies in the customization potential; users can select from an immense variety of styles, from historic Victorian mansions to futuristic space habitats. Furthermore, the assembly process inherently develops fine motor skills and spatial reasoning. Children learn to follow sequential instructions, manage glue application, and manipulate tabs, turning construction into an engaging puzzle. This tactile interaction fosters a deeper connection to the final creation compared to simply unpacking a toy.
Cost-Effective and Sustainable
Budget-conscious families appreciate the affordability of a printable dollhouse, as the primary expense is often just the paper and ink. Many high-quality templates are available for free or at a minimal cost, drastically reducing the barrier to entry. Environmentally, this choice can align with sustainable practices. By utilizing recycled paper and soy-based inks, the project minimizes plastic waste. The digital distribution model also eliminates the carbon footprint associated with shipping bulky cardboard boxes, offering a greener option for conscientious consumers.

Selecting the Perfect Design
With the internet serving as a vast repository of creativity, finding the right design is the first critical step. Enthusiasts should consider the age and interest of the intended user, as well as the available space for display. Some designs prioritize realism with accurate room proportions, while others embrace whimsical cartoon aesthetics. It is essential to review the template details thoroughly, ensuring that the download includes clear instructions and scalable files. A well-designed file will offer clean cut lines and realistic textures that translate beautifully from screen to paper.
| Design Style | Best For | Complexity Level |
|---|---|---|
| Modern Minimalist | Adult collectors | Medium |
| Victorian Heritage | History enthusiasts | High |
| Fantasy Castles | Children and creatives | Variable |
| Tiny Farmhouses | Space-limited spaces | Low |
Advanced Customization Techniques
For the experienced crafter, the printable dollhouse serves as a canvas for advanced modifications. Techniques such as selective layering allow for the creation of realistic depth, where furniture sits slightly in front of walls to enhance the illusion of space. Embellishing the structures with glitter, faux finishes, or fabric scraps can add a unique tactile dimension. These modifications transform a simple craft into a genuine artistic project, allowing the creator to imprint their personal signature on every room and corridor.
Engaging Children and Adults Alike
While the activity is often associated with childhood, the appeal extends significantly to adult hobbyists. Complex architectural prints featuring historical accuracy or intricate interior design provide a relaxing escape from daily stress. This mindful engagement encourages a state of flow, where time passes unnoticed. For children, the dollhouse becomes a dynamic storytelling tool. They generate narratives for the inhabitants, practicing language skills and emotional expression. The blank slate of a paper interior invites them to draw their own paintings and craft custom furniture, ensuring the play experience remains entirely their own.

Preservation and Long-Term Enjoyment
To ensure the longevity of a handmade paper structure, proper handling and finishing are recommended. Applying a light coat of decoupage glue or clear acrylic sealer can fortify the pages against spills and general wear. Storing the completed house in a display case or under a dust cover protects the delicate paper from dust and accidental damage. When treated with care, these models can become treasured keepsakes, capturing a specific moment in creativity. They stand as testaments to patience and imagination, proving that the most enduring toys are often the ones we build ourselves.
